NMI shootdown is a one-time thing; the handler leaves NMIs > blocked and enters halt. At best, a second (or third...) shootdown is an > expensive nop, at worst it can hang the kernel and prevent kexec'ing into > a new kernel, e.g. prior to the hardening of register_nmi_handler(), a > double shootdown resulted in a double list_add(), which is fatal when running > with CONFIG_BUG_ON_DATA_CORRUPTION=y. > > [...] Applied to kvm-x86 misc, thanks!
